    With the rise of technology, people are having fewer face-to-face conversations. As a result, there are fewer opportunities to practice and build our social skills. But with numerous studies showing that having fewer social relationships negatively affects our health, relationship building isn't a skill we can afford to lose. In this course, adapted from the podcast How to Be Awesome at Your Job, best-selling author and customer service consultant John DiJulius shares expert tips for quickly building lasting emotional ties. John outlines the five essential characteristics of relationship building, emphasizing the role that authenticity, curiosity, and empathy play in forging genuine connections. He shares topics you can turn to quickly build rapport and find common ground. Plus, he goes over how to take cues from investigative reporters to ask questions that spark a lively discussion.

    LinkedIn Learning is an American online learning provider. It provides video courses taught by industry experts in software, creative, and business skills. It is a subsidiary of LinkedIn. All the courses on LinkedIn fall into four categories: Business, Creative, Technology and Certifications. It was founded in 1995 by Lynda Weinman as Lynda.com before being acquired by LinkedIn in 2015. Microsoft acquired LinkedIn in December 2016.
